Despite escalating hostilities, the possibility of a diplomatic resolution in Ukraine remains as Trump's envoy heads to Moscow for talks.
As tensions escalate between Donald Trump and Vladimir Putin, characterized by aggressive posturing and ultimatums, an unexpected thread of diplomacy may still weave through their tumultuous relationship. A prominent Russian tabloid recently warned that the political paths of Trump and Putin resemble two trains hurtling towards a collision, with little indication of brakes being applied. The focal point of this tension is the ongoing conflict in Ukraine, where President Putin remains steadfast in his military campaign while Trump ramps up pressure, warning of further sanctions and penalties against Moscow and its allies, namely India and China.
Recent developments portray a complex picture of U.S.-Russian relations. In the early stages of Trump’s second term, there appeared to be a thaw in tensions, with the U.S. even siding with Russia at the United Nations regarding Ukraine. The notion of a summit between the two leaders was contended, fueled by a series of positive engagements, including visits from Trump's special envoy, Steve Witkoff, who reportedly maintained close contact with Putin. However, as the narrative shifts, the battlefront has taken precedence, with Trump increasingly vocal in his condemnation of Russian aggression.
Despite prevailing storm clouds, analysts suggest that cracks of potential dialogue are still evident. Witkoff's upcoming return to Moscow could hold significant weight. Some speculate that his visit may carry proposals from Trump that may aim at enticing the Kremlin with favorable terms for cooperation if a resolution can be reached. Yet, the question remains – will Putin, comfortable with the current trajectory of the conflict, reciprocate? As deadlines loom and pressures mount, the possibility of a diplomatic breakthrough remains perched at the edge of chaos amidst an enduring war.
